Abstract

The invention discloses a kind of lightening compositions, Skin whitening care cosmetics and preparation method thereof, and wherein lightening compositions, Skin whitening care cosmetics are mainly made of following raw materials: Ramulus et Folium Mussaendae Pubescentis extract, licorice, lecithin, mulberry root bark extract, Turmeric P.E, active dry yeasr element, vitamin C and water.Lightening compositions that the present invention is prepared, Skin whitening care cosmetics use natural herbs extracting solution, active dry yeasr element is added simultaneously, the generation of the melanin in skin can be effectively inhibited, improve the ability of the more raw update of tin cream, it drops hypopigmented precipitating and promotion epidermal cell falls off, skin is made to secure good health the effect of nature whitening.

Background technique
Skin has five basic functions: defencive function, and skin can prevent the infringement of outer bound pair inside of human body: exchange function Can, skin histology is not the totally enclosed barrier of light, can be swapped with external environment;Sensory function, skin can experience pressure, Hot and cold, pain.Skin plays an important role to maintenance the constant of body temperature: immunoloregulation function, by synthesizing and secreting water-soluble letter The factor, such as cell factor are ceased, immunoregulation effect is played;Metabolic function, mainly synthesis of vitamin d.This 5 kinds of functions In most important function be that human body is protected not encroached on by the external world.Skin, which is one layer, has physical action, biochemical action, immunization Barrier, mechanical infringement can be resisted, pollution, sunlight neck shoot evil wounded, external substance, such as bacterium, pathogen is prevented to invade people Internal portion.
The color of normal human skin mainly goes out two factors and determines: (1) in skin all kinds of pigments content and distribution situation, Mainly including oxyhemoglobin and reduced hemoglobin etc. in melanocyte (excellent melanocyte and pheomelanin), carrotene and blood;(2) For light in optical considerations such as absorption, the scatterings of skin surface, influence factor includes the thickness of the mutually rough degree of skin surface, epidermis And it is radiated at the light source etc. of skin surface.Melanocyte is the principal element for determining skin color in all kinds of pigments of skin.Due to black The links such as tyrosine propylhomoserin enzymatic activity and melanocyte conveying in plain synthesis process are easy by external influence, thus for method spot beauty The effect link of white active material provides the foundation.Common method spot class is to inhibit network from the main function target spot of active material at present The links such as propylhomoserin enzymatic activity, the metabolism for influencing melanocyte and transhipment.
With the increase of skin-lightening cosmetic demand, wide market, many famous cosmetics companies and research Mechanism puts into the exploitation that a large amount of manpower and material resources carry out novel whitening chemicals, the novel beauty to come into operation from chemicals increasingly It is more.Based on comprehensive consideration to the various factors for influencing skin-whitening, whitening product of new generation should be full effect whitening-from outer Protection of the portion to ultraviolet light to the internal generation for inhibiting melanin, improves the more raw updating ability of cell, reduction pigment deposition and rush Into desquamation, until enhancing Skin Cell autoimmunity, raising skin elasticity, moisture content and metabolic function Deng, using comprehensive formula combination, play more efficacy effects of multicomponent whitening active ingredients, so that skin is secured good health, from The effect of right whitening.

The present invention is achieved through the following technical solutions:
A kind of lightening compositions, including following raw materials: Ramulus et Folium Mussaendae Pubescentis extract, licorice, lecithin, mulberry root skin are extracted Object, Turmeric P.E, active dry yeasr element, vitamin C and water.
A kind of lightening compositions, the raw material including following weight component: 5-15 parts of Ramulus et Folium Mussaendae Pubescentis extract, 1-10 parts of Radix Glycyrrhizae Extract, 2-6 parts of lecithin, 10-30 parts of mulberry root bark extract, 35-45 parts of Turmeric P.E, 5-25 parts of active ferment Female element, 1-3 parts of vitamin C and 80-120 parts of water.
Preferably, the Turmeric P.E is prepared from the following steps:
Turmeric is removed impurity, and is cleaned up using water by step 1, until ejected wash water without obvious muddiness, drains turmeric table Face moisture, the turmeric after obtaining net system;
Turmeric after net system is placed in vacuum freeze drier and is freeze-dried by step 2, the ginger after being freeze-dried Huang is subsequently placed in pulverizer and crushes, and is sieved using the sieve of 60-120 mesh, obtains curcuma powder;
Step 3, by curcuma powder using being pulverized in micronizer, obtain ultra micro curcuma powder;
Ultra micro curcuma powder is placed in enzymolysis liquid and digests by step 4, is filtered after the completion of enzymatic hydrolysis using filter membrane, retains Filtrate;
Filtrate is placed in a centrifuge centrifugation by step 5, retains precipitating, then precipitating is placed in ethanol water, is heated up To 40-60 DEG C, stirring is dissolved completely in ethanol water to precipitating, is then filtered using ultrafiltration membrane, after obtaining purification Extracting solution;
Extracting solution after purification is placed in Rotary Evaporators and is concentrated in vacuo by step 6, is subsequently placed in spray dryer In be dried, obtain Turmeric P.E.
It is furthermore preferred that the process that turmeric is specifically freeze-dried after net system in the step 2 are as follows: first set the turmeric after net system It is refrigerated to -35~-25 DEG C in freeze drier, continues 2-3h, then distils, the temperature of distillation is -15~-5 DEG C, is continued 10-12h finally adjusts the temperature of freeze drier to 40~60 DEG C, continues 20-24h, the ginger after finally obtaining freeze-drying It is yellow.
It is furthermore preferred that enzymolysis liquid includes the raw material of following mass fraction in the step 4: 1-2% zytase, 1.5- 2.5% cellulase, 0.5-1.5% stabilizer, surplus are water.
It is furthermore preferred that the stabilizer is one of polyvinylpyrrolidone, sodium carboxymethylcellulose or a variety of.
It is furthermore preferred that the stabilizer is the mixture of polyvinylpyrrolidone, sodium carboxymethylcellulose composition, it is described poly- Vinylpyrrolidone, sodium carboxymethylcellulose mass ratio be (1-2): (1-2).
It is furthermore preferred that the mass fraction of the ethanol water is 40-60%, the ultrafiltration membrane retains relative molecular mass For 5000-6000Da.
Preferably, the active dry yeasr element is prepared by the following method:
Discarded beer yeast solution 200-400g is chosen, is filtered using the nylon wire of 100-200 mesh, after retaining filtering Filter residue, then be added 500-800mL distilled water, be stirred 30- under conditions of 30-40 DEG C, 400-500r/min 60min is filtered after the completion of stirring using the nylon wire of 300-400 mesh, is then centrifuged filtrate using centrifuge, Middle centrifugation rate is 3000-5000r/min, retains centrifugate;It is 0.6- that 80-120mL mass fraction is added in centrifugate 0.8% sodium bicarbonate aqueous solution stirs 60-90min, the protease of 0.05-0.1g is then added, in 40-60 DEG C, 300- 100-120min is stirred under conditions of 400r/min, after the completion of stirring, solution is placed in supersonic cleaning machine and is ultrasonically treated 20-40min, wherein the temperature being ultrasonically treated is 50-60 DEG C, power 200-400w, then enzyme deactivation, in 3000-5000r/min Under the conditions of be centrifugated, take supernatant, be placed in Rotary Evaporators and be concentrated in vacuo, be concentrated into density be 1.02-1.05kg/L (20 DEG C), are finally spray-dried, and the active dry yeasr element is obtained.
It is furthermore preferred that the protease is one of ficin, subtilopeptidase A or a variety of.
It is furthermore preferred that the protease is by ficin, subtilopeptidase A with mass ratio (1-2): (1-2) is mixed It closes.
The present invention also provides a kind of Skin whitening care cosmetics, are prepared using above-mentioned lightening compositions.
The method of a kind of Skin whitening care cosmetics provided by the invention are as follows: after evenly mixing by above-mentioned lightening compositions, carry out spoke According to processing, the Skin whitening care cosmetics are obtained.

Embodiment 1
A kind of lightening compositions, including following raw materials: Ramulus et Folium Mussaendae Pubescentis extract, licorice, lecithin, mulberry root skin are extracted Object, Turmeric P.E, active dry yeasr element, vitamin C and water.
A kind of Skin whitening care cosmetics are prepared using above-mentioned lightening compositions.
A kind of preparation method of Skin whitening care cosmetics proposes above-mentioned Ramulus et Folium Mussaendae Pubescentis extract, licorice, lecithin, mulberry root skin It takes object, Turmeric P.E, active dry yeasr element, vitamin C and water after evenly mixing, carries out radiation treatment, obtain the whitening shield Skin product.
Embodiment 2
A kind of lightening compositions, which is characterized in that the raw material including following weight component: 10 parts of Ramulus et Folium Mussaendae Pubescentis extract, 5 parts Licorice, 3 parts of lecithin, 20 parts of mulberry root bark extract, 40 parts of Turmeric P.E, 15 parts of active dry yeasr Element, 2 parts of vitamin C and 100 parts of water.
The Turmeric P.E is prepared from the following steps:
Turmeric is removed impurity, and is cleaned up using water by step 1, until ejected wash water without obvious muddiness, drains turmeric table Face moisture, the turmeric after obtaining net system;
Turmeric after net system is placed in vacuum freeze drier and is freeze-dried by step 2, wherein first by the ginger after net system Huang, which is placed in freeze drier, is refrigerated to -30 DEG C, continues 2.5h, then distils, and the temperature of distillation is -10 DEG C, continues 10h, most The temperature of freeze drier is adjusted afterwards to 50 DEG C, is continued for 24 hours, the turmeric after being freeze-dried is subsequently placed in powder in pulverizer It is broken, it is sieved using the sieve of 100 mesh, obtains curcuma powder;
Step 3, by curcuma powder using ultramicro grinding 10min is carried out in micronizer, obtain ultra micro curcuma powder;
Ultra micro curcuma powder is placed in enzymolysis liquid and carries out enzymatic hydrolysis 12h by step 4, wherein used in the amount of enzymolysis liquid be super 50 times of micro- curcuma powder quality, enzymatic hydrolysis after the completion of using composite fibre filter membrane (be purchased from Haining City Ke Zhun filter plant Co., Ltd, Precision is 0.22um) filtering, retain filtrate;
Filtrate is placed in a centrifuge centrifugation 5min, centrifugation rate 5000r/min by step 5, retains precipitating, then will Precipitating is placed in the ethanol water that mass fraction is 60%, and wherein the volume of ethanol water is 30 times of filtrate volume, is risen To 50 DEG C, stirring to precipitating is dissolved completely in ethanol water temperature, the use of retention relative molecular mass is then 6000Da's Hollow-fibre membrane is filtered under the conditions of pressure is 0.15MPa, the extracting solution after being purified;
Extracting solution after purification is placed in Rotary Evaporators and is concentrated in vacuo by step 6, vacuum degree 0.095MPa, dense The density of contracting temperature 45 C, the concentrate after concentration is 1.051.06kg/L (20 DEG C), is subsequently placed in spray dryer and carries out Dry 10min, obtains Turmeric P.E.
Enzymolysis liquid includes the raw material of following mass fraction in the step 4: 1.5% zytase, 2% cellulase, 1% Stabilizer, surplus are water.
The stabilizer is mixed by polyvinylpyrrolidone, sodium carboxymethylcellulose with mass ratio 1:2.
The active dry yeasr element is prepared by the following method:
Discarded beer yeast solution (offer of Tsingtao beer Co., Ltd) 300g is provided, is carried out using the nylon wire of 200 mesh Filtering, retains filtered filter residue, and the distilled water of 600mL is then added, is stirred under conditions of 35 DEG C, 500r/min 30min is filtered after the completion of stirring using the nylon wire of 400 mesh, is then centrifuged filtrate using centrifuge, wherein from Heart rate is 5000r/min, retains centrifugate;It is water-soluble that the sodium bicarbonate that 100mL mass fraction is 0.7% is added in centrifugate Liquid stirs 60min, and the protease of 0.08g is then added, and 100min is stirred under conditions of 50 DEG C, 400r/min, and stirring is completed Afterwards, solution is placed in supersonic cleaning machine and carries out ultrasonic treatment 30min, wherein the temperature being ultrasonically treated is 55 DEG C, power is Then 300w carries out enzyme deactivation under the conditions of temperature is 120 DEG C, is centrifugated under the conditions of 5000r/min, takes supernatant, juxtaposition It is concentrated in vacuo in Rotary Evaporators, vacuum degree 0.098MPa, 50 DEG C of thickening temperature, being concentrated into density is 1.03kg/L (20 DEG C), spray drying 5min is finally carried out, the active dry yeasr element is obtained.
The protease is mixed by ficin, subtilopeptidase A with mass ratio 1:1.
A kind of Skin whitening care cosmetics are prepared using above-mentioned lightening compositions.
A kind of preparation method of Skin whitening care cosmetics, by the Ramulus et Folium Mussaendae Pubescentis extract of 10 parts by weight, the licorice of 5 parts by weight, 3 The lecithin of parts by weight, the mulberry root bark extract of 20 parts by weight, the Turmeric P.E of 40 parts by weight, 15 parts by weight active dry yeasr The water of element, the vitamin C of 2 parts by weight and 100 parts by weight after evenly mixing, carries out radiation treatment, obtains the Skin whitening care cosmetics.

Test case 1
Stability test is carried out to the Skin whitening care cosmetics being prepared in embodiment 2-10 and comparative example 1-3.
Referring to related request in " moisturizing creams " QB/T1857-2013, using this method accelerated stability test
(1) heat resistant test and low temperature resistant test
The Skin whitening care cosmetics sample 5mL for taking this research to prepare is placed in (40 ± 1) DEG C insulating box and (- 15 ± 2) DEG C refrigerator It takes out afterwards for 24 hours, after recovery room temperature compared with the control group, the color appearance of sample.
(2) the heat-resisting alternating that resists cold is tested
Take the sample for finishing heat resistant test (low temperature resistant test) in (1), continue low temperature resistant test (heat resistant test), be repeated as This cold cycling until phenomena such as grease layering, discoloration occurs in sample, and records cycle-index.
(3) centrifugal test
The Skin whitening care cosmetics prepared are packed at the 2/3 of 15mL centrifuge tube, keep the temperature 1h in 37 DEG C of insulating boxs, then with The speed of 2000r/min is centrifuged 30min, takes out observation, while measuring centrifugation index KE, KEIt is worth smaller, system is more stable.
(4) pH value measures
The Skin whitening care cosmetics sample of preparation is pre-processed using the dilution process that the pH value for being suitable for cosmetics measures. Each 1 part of gel, face cream is taken respectively, is added and is free of CO210 parts of deionized water, be heated to 40 DEG C, after mixing evenly, be cooled to room Temperature detects the pH value of solution.
